güzel vs hoş
Turkish word comparison
Listen to güzel
Listen to hoş
| güzel | hoş |
|---|---|
/gü-ZEL/ adjective | /hosh/ adjective |
| beautiful; nice; pleasant | pleasant; nice; agreeable |
How they differ
Hoş emphasizes pleasantness or agreeability (an atmosphere, taste, smell, or mild approval) rather than visual beauty; it is often milder and more about feeling than appearance.
When to use each
When to use güzel: Prefer 'güzel' when describing visual beauty or giving a straightforward compliment about appearance or aesthetics.
When to use hoş: Prefer 'hoş' when you want to say something feels pleasant or agreeable, or to give a softer, less visual compliment.
Side-by-side examples
- Bu manzara gerçekten güzel.
(This view is really beautiful.) - Bu manzara gerçekten hoş.
(This view is really pleasant.)
Register & nuance: Hoş is neutral and common in everyday spoken Turkish; it is slightly less formal than some uses of 'güzel' but largely interchangeable in casual contexts.
